Title: ANDES: Agent Native Data Evolving Synthesis Tool for Autonomous Instruction Alignment
Abstract:
arXiv:2606.01279v1 Announce Type: new Abstract: AI agents are increasingly being tasked with automating AI research itself, particularly the critical post-training phase that transforms base LLMs into aligned assistants. However, recent evaluations reveal that even frontier agents struggle to perform this task.
